![]() I grew up on Rallos Zek from 2000-2005. Never played anywhere but Rallos Zek and my main was an Iksar Warrior (terrible PvP, Kos To everyone but Iksar and no porting or run speed capabilities). HARDEST route I could go I think and I had no clue I was putting myself through such a grindfest! I wouldnt change a thing! My greatest memories come from some of the classic PvP battles I was a part of, including hunting down PK'rs and making them pay for killing another Iksar on Kunark soil!

![]() I was on SZ in Raging Rainbows, and that's definitely the best pvp gaming I've ever experienced. The DAOC 8man scene came close, but nothing will ever be as fun as oldschool SZ.
I would switch to a red server in a heartbeat, but only if Nilbog & Co were the folks who operated it. I imagine if a P99 red server was opened the people currently playing on other EQEmu PVP servers would switch to it. I've tried the EQEmu PVP servers, and they're all either filled with dumb custom shit or just have horrible devs/GMs. | ||
